The Certificate in Community Resilience and Public Safety is a comprehensive course that equips learners with essential skills for career advancement in emergency management, disaster response, and community development. This program emphasizes the importance of building resilient communities to withstand and recover from natural and man-made disasters, fostering a culture of safety and preparedness.

In the community resilience and public safety sector, various roles contribute to the overall safety and well-being of communities in the UK. As a professional, understanding the job market trends and skill demand can help you make informed decisions regarding your career path. In this section, we will discuss the following roles: 1. **Emergency Management Officer**: These professionals manage emergency situations, working with various emergency services and local authorities to ensure the safety and well-being of the public. (35% of the market) 2. **Business Continuity Planner**: These experts create and implement business continuity plans for organizations, ensuring their operations can continue during and after emergencies or disruptions. (20% of the market) 3. **Disaster Recovery Coordinator**: These professionals focus on restoring critical infrastructure and systems after a disaster, helping organizations return to normal operations quickly. (15% of the market) 4. **Public Safety Communicator**: These individuals serve as the vital link between emergency services and the public, ensuring accurate and timely communication during emergencies. (20% of the market) 5. **Community Education Coordinator**: These professionals work in schools, community centers, and other organizations to educate the public on safety, emergency preparedness, and resilience strategies.
